<p>With reference to above cited letter please refer to Exception below Rule 92(1) of Swamy&#8217;s Compilation of Central Government Account, Receipts and Payments Rules which states- &#8220;In case of payment credited directly to the bank account of the officers/staff the acknowledgement of the bank branches for the cheque sent to them is to be watched by the Drawing and Disbursing Officers and confirmation made to Pay and Accounts Office. No formal quittance is to be obtained from the bank or officers/staff&#8221;. As such stamped receipt may not be insisted upon if payment is made through ECS.</p>

<p><strong>Sub: Scheme for compassionate appointment &#8211; Relative merit points and revised procedure for selection.</strong></p>
<p><strong> </strong></p>
<p>The undersigned is directed to say that the Department of Personnel &amp; Training under the Ministry of Personnel, Public Grievances and Pensions is the nodal department for Government of India&#8217;s Scheme for compassionate Appoinment. While considering requests for compassionate appointment, a balanced and objective assessment of financial condition of the families of the applicants has to be made taking into account the assets and liabilities and other relevant factors. The main object of the Scheme is to alleviate the family of the deceased government servant/member of the Armed Forces from indigence and help it get over the emergency. Accordingly, vide Ministry of Defence I.D. No.271/93/D(Lab) dated 2.11.93, Ministry of Defence had developed a 100-point weightage system containing various parameters/attributes to decide the most deserving cases amongst the large number of Defence ID No. 19(4)/824-99/1998-D(Lab) dated 9.3.2001. Consequent upon implementation of the 6th CPC Report, parameters of all these attributes were further revised in 2010 vide MoD note No. 19(3)/2009/D(Lab) dated 22.1.2010 and 14.5.2010. Presently, the attributes on 100-points scale are &#8211; Quantum of Family Pension (20 Points); Terminal Benefits (10 points); Monthly income of family from other sources (05 points); Movable/immovable property held by the family (10 points); No. of dependents (15 points), No. of unmarried daughters (15 points); No. of minor children (15 points) and Left over service (10 points). As per the parctice, compassionate appointment is given to the highest score earner.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>2. Now, consequent upon implementation of the 7th CPC pay structure, the finacial parameters are required to be revised again. Certain organisations/ formations under Ministry of Defence have been requesting for revision of relative merit points and procedure for selecting the most indigent applicant(s) for compassionate appointment after death/medically boarding-out of the Government servant/member of the Armed Forces on whose income the family was wholly dependent.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>3. As per 7th CPC structure, the minimum pension stands revised from Rs.3,500 p.m. (as per 6th CPC) to Rs.9,000 p.m. which approximately comes out to be 2.57 times the old pension. The Govt. of India have also approved this factor of 2.57 for working out revised pay, based on which DCRG, Family Pension and Leave encashment are calculate. Accordingly, the monetary parameters/attributes such as Family Pension, Terminal Benefits, Monthly income of earning member(s) and income from property and lates market value of the Movable/Immovable property have been revised by the multiplying the fitment factor of 2.57 or so, for arriving at the present-day weightage points. However, other non-monetary parameters/attributes viz. No. of Dependents, No. of Unmarried Daughter, No. of Minor Children and Leftover Service have been kept unchanged.</p>

<p>5. the revised guidelines will take place with immediate effect. However, cases already considered by the Boards of Officers constituted for considering requests for compassionate appointment as per the previous guidelines need not be re-opened.</p>
<p>6. However, for considering belated requests for compassionate appointment where the death/disablement of Govt. servant/member of Armed Forces took place long ago, weightage points towards &#8216;Terminal Benefits&#8217; may be awarded in the following manner:-</p>
<blockquote><p>(a) For cases where death of the deceased Govt. servant occured prior to 9.3.2001, parameters of &#8216;Terminal Benefits&#8217; given in MoD ID note dated 2.11.1993 will be applicable:</p>
<p>(b) For cases where death of the deceased Govt, servant occurred on or after 9.3.2001 till 21.1.2010, parameters of &#8216;Terminal Benefits&#8217; given in Mod ID note dated 9.3.2001 will be applicable: and</p>
<p>(c) For cases where death of the deceased Govt. servant occurred on or after 22.1.2010 till 31.12.2015, parameters of &#8216;Terminal Benefits&#8217; given in MoD ID note dated 22.1.2010 will be applicable.</p></blockquote>

<p><strong>Subject- Facilitation Fee levied by authorised travel agents on air tickets booked on Government account – Withdrawal regarding.</strong></p>
<p><strong>Attention is invited to this Department’s O.M of even number dated 10th October 2013 wherein the authorized travel agents namely M/s Balmer Lawrie &amp; Company Limited (BLCL) M/s , Ashok Travels &amp; Tours (ATT) and Indian Railways Catering and Tourism Corporation Ltd. (IRCTC) were allowed to levy ‘Facilitation Fee’ @ Rs.100/- per ticket for domestic sector and Rs.300/- per ticket for international sector for air travel. Wherein Government of lndia bears the cost of air passage.</strong></p>
<p><strong>2. The issue has been re-examined in consolation with the Ministry of Civil Aviation and Department of Legal Affairs in the light of provisions of the Air craft’s Rules,1937, as amended from time to time and it has been decided to Withdraw this Department’s O.M of even number dated 10th October 2013 with immediate effect. Consequently, no service charges (by whatever nomenclature), which are not included in the tariff charged by Air India / Airlines, are required to be paid to the authorized travel agents.</strong></p>
<p><strong>3. payment to the authorized travel agents for the Bills raised by them for air tickets produced/ purchased till date in respect of air travel already undertaken or due to be undertaken would be regulated as per O.M of even number dated 10.10.2013. it is reiterated that as far as possible air tickets on Government account may be obtained directly from Air India/ Airlines (booking counter/offices/website) and if obtaining tickets directly from Air India/ Airlines is not possible should the services of authorized travel agents be availed of.</strong></p>

<p>Subject: <strong>Payment of Night Duty Allowance (NDA) at revised rates to the eligible civilian employees working in the Establishments under the Ministry of Defence.</strong></p>
<p><strong> </strong></p>
<p>Kindly refer to this office earlier circular No.Pay/Tech-II/1206/07 dated 28/05/2015 and No.Pay/Tech-II/1206/2015/08 dated 29/05/2015 under which the orders for payment of NDA at revised rate have been issued. In this regard it is to mention that the ceiling of pay for entitlement of NDA was Rs. 2200/- pm’ vide DOPT order dated 04/10/1989. Keeping in view of pay structure under 6th CPC it has been decided that the ceiling limit for entitlement of NDA may be fixed at Rs.12380/-. While making payment of NDA, an employee’s pay in the pay band will be compared with that figure and if pay in the Pay Band is less than above limit then he will be eligible for NDA at current rates otherwise he is not.</p>
<p>&nbsp;</p>
<p>If any of the employees have been paid NDA already in terms of this office earlier circulars dated 28/05/2015 and 29/05/2015 whose pay in the pay band is beyond this ceiling limit, recovery action may please be initiated.</p>

<p>Sub: <strong>Travel by Premium Trains on LTC/Official Duty/Tour/Training/Transfer etc. – Clarification reg.</strong></p>
<p>Attention is invited to DoPT O.M. No. 31011/2/2015 Estt.(A-IV) dated 2th January 2015 and Deptt. of Expenditure, Min of Finance, O.M. No. 19046/2/2008-E.IV dated 22/04/2015, it is clarified that travel by Premium Trains by Central Government servants on LTC/Official Duty/Tour/Training/Transfer etc. is <strong>not allowed</strong> and therefore, the fare charged for Premium Trains by the Indian Railways for the journey performed by Premium Trains shall not be reimbursable. In cases where journey on Official Duty/Tour /Training/Transfer etc. has already been performed by Premium Trains, the amount reimbursed shall be restricted to the admissible normal fare for the entitled class of train travel or the actual fare paid, whichever is less.</p>
<p>It is, therefore, once again impressed upon all concerned <strong>not to travel by premium trains on LTC/Official duty / Tour / Training/ Transfer etc.</strong> and Controlling / Countersigning Officers are requested to regulate the said claims in terms of the Govt. of India letters cited above.</p>
